We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ers, Almanacs & Directories that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a city such as South Haven to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in South Haven and extending to:

  • Buffalo, which is the Seat of Wright County, lies 18 miles [29 km]<1> to the east southeast. If you could walk a straight line from South Haven to Buffalo, with an average speed<5>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take just over a day to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take five to six hours.
  • Saint Paul, which is the State Capital of Minnesota, lies 59 miles [95 km] to the east southeast (ESE).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take less than an hour, a buggy would take about three full days and walking would take most of three days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 982 miles [1,580.4 km] to the east southeast (ESE). Driving would take most of two days, a buggy would take 39 days and walking would take 56 days.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from South Haven to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
